GuilFest takes place at Stoke Park, Guilford in Surrey from Friday 13th to Sunday 15th July 2007.

This festival has a lovely friendly and laid-back vibe. Unlike some other festivals, you can immediately feel that this festival is being run to give everyone a great time, rather than to get rich quick!

The line-up on the main two stages is classic and modern acts of the type you might hear on Radio 2 (who sponsor the main stage). The acts are always quality, so there's more enjoyment to be got from the bands than you might expect.

Headlining the Friday are Supergrass, there's Squeeze on Saturday, and Madness headlining Sunday, with other acts including The Magic Numbers, The Ordinary Boys, Morcheeba, Toots and the Maytals, Rodrigo Y Gabriela, Jimmy Cliff, The Dub Pistols featuring Terry Hall (The Specials), and many more also confirmed. Expect a great weekend of live music, comedy, children’s entertainment, street theatre, art and crafts, delicious food from around the world and a truly festive atmosphere. There will also be a late licensed 150 foot beer tent and cocktail bar, an extensive KidZone and lots of clean toilets throughout the site and camping areas.

UNISON is Britain's biggest trade union with more than 1.3 million members, and are again sponsoring GuilFest. Their members are people working in the public services, for private contractors providing public services and in the essential utilities. They include frontline staff and managers working full or part time in local authorities, the NHS, the police service, colleges and schools, the electricity, gas and water industries, transport and the voluntary sector. At GuilFest UNISON’s marquee called the UNISONzone will have a programme of events ranging from the “Let’s Talk About Sessions” where UNISON will engage through discussion with festival goers on pertinent issues, to the UNSUNG Heroes Session to live performances from Luke Pickett, Eric Faulkner (Former Bay City Rollers – exclusive to the UNISONzone), Ska – coustica (with Rhoda Dakar, Nick Welsh and Jenny Bellestar) , The Anydays , The Fabulous Fezheads, Woking’s very own Anna Neale, Damian Etherington, Shoot the Moone, Outsider, Nigel Clarke (ex Dodgy) followed by "HAIR OF MYSTERY", Damien Dempsey, The Tom Fun Orchestra, and many others to be announced.

The Kidzone is packed full of games, stilt walking, balloon modelling, face painting and drawing. On the Sunday it’s over to the children for the annual Kids Parade, where the children get to show the rest of the festival what they have made over their weekend.

Tickets are on sale, priced at:-
Adults: £40 day, £90 weekend, £100 weekend with camping.
Children between 12–16 years old £30 day, £50 weekend, £60 weekend with camping. N.B. Children between 12 – 16 must be accompanied by an adult.
Children aged under 12 have free entrance with ticket holding adult.
Camper vans tickets are £80 and can only be used in conjunction with an adult with camping ticket.

The music starts at around 5pm on the Friday, and noon on Saturday and Sunday. Music finishes at 11pm on Friday and Saturday, with an earlier 9:30pm finish on Sunday.

The Funky End Bar in Aldershot is once again hosting the DJ stage at GuilFest. This year there's a competition to give budding DJ’s the chance to play at GuilFest, being held at the Funky End over the weekends of the 18th, 19th and the 25th and 26th May. The bar says that all DJ and music styles will be considered “but to keep it funky for the Funky End!” DJs that would like to apply can log on to the Funky Ends website www.thefunkyend.com and follow the links.
